Output 38b65d192d6ea254fca15be28272e66da84af44b64db90d212dce8c6d8ca4f62:20

value
10931406
script pubkey
OP_0 OP_PUSHBYTES_20 e252c3c1fff1fcf4d38a07a7fb72fc99a3a284ef
address
bc1quffv8s0l7870f5u2q7nlkuhunx369p80ataxct
transaction
38b65d192d6ea254fca15be28272e66da84af44b64db90d212dce8c6d8ca4f62
spent
true